What term describes the rate at which energy is transferred?

The term that describes the rate at which energy is transferred is power. Power quantifies how quickly work is done or energy is transferred in a system. It is expressed mathematically as the amount of energy transferred divided by the time it takes for that transfer to occur. Therefore, when we talk about the rate of energy transfer, we are referring to how fast energy changes forms or moves from one place to another, which is inherently a function of power.

In various physical contexts, power can be understood in terms of its units, such as watts (where 1 watt is equal to 1 joule per second). This relationship highlights the fundamental role of power in understanding energy dynamics in mechanical, electrical, and other systems.
